The Timed Cook feature allows you to set the oven to
cook for a specic length of time. This feature can only
be used with the Bake mode.

(example: to BAKE at 300°F for 30 minutes)
1
Press the upper or lower BAKE button. qo
appears in the display.
2
Use the number keys to set the temperature
(ex. press 3, 0, 0).
3
Press START to begin preheating.
4
Once the oven has preheated to 300°, press the
COOK TIME key. oo will appear in the display.
5
Set the desired baking time (ex. press 3, 0).
The baking time can be set for any amount of time
between 1 minute and 11 hours and 59 minutes.
6
Press START and the display will show the cooking
time countdown.

To set the WARM function to start at the end
of the timed cook cycle, repeat steps 1-5 and
then press the Warm key. WARM appears in the
display. (Refer to "WARM" in the How to Use
section for more information on warming.)
To cancel the TIMED COOK function, press UPPER
or LOWER STOP at any time.
The oven continues to cook for the set amount of time
and then turns o automatically. When the cooking
time has elapsed:
k and the time of day appear in the display.
The cook end indicator tone will sound every 60
seconds until the UPPER or LOWER STOP button is
pressed.
When WARM function is set, warm function is
activated after cooking for the set time.

(example: to change the cook time from 30 minutes to 1
hour 30 minutes)
1
Press COOK TIME.
If operating both the upper and lower oven
at the same time, press COOK TIME once to set
the cook time for the lower oven and twice for the
upper oven.
2
Use the number keys to change the baking time
(ex. press 1, 3, 0).
3
Press START to accept the change.

The automatic timer of the DELAYED TIMED COOK
turns the oven ON and OFF at the time you select. This
feature can only be used with the Bake mode.

(example: to BAKE at 300°F for 30 minutes and start
operating the bake mode at 4:30 pm)
1
Set the Clock for the correct time of day.
2
Arrange the interior oven rack(s) and place the food
in the oven.
3
Press BAKE. qo appears in the display.
4
Use the number keys to set the oven temperature
(ex. press 3, 0, 0).
5
Press COOK TIME.
6
Set the desired baking time (ex. press 3, 0).
The baking time can be set for any amount of time
from 1 minute to 11 hours and 59 minutes.
7
Press DELAY START.
Set the desired start time (ex. press 4, 3, 0).
9
Press START. At the set time, a short beep will sound
and the oven will begin baking.

To cancel the DELAYED TIMED COOK function,
press UPPER or LOWER STOP at any time.
To change the cooking time, repeat steps 5-6 and
press START.
The oven will continue to cook for the set amount of
time and then turn o automatically. When the cooking
time has elapsed:
k and the time of day appear in the display.
The cook end indicator tone will sound every 60
seconds until the UPPER or LOWER STOP button is
pressed.
When the WARM function is set, it is activated after
cooking for the set time.
 If your oven clock is set as a 12-hour clock, you
can delay the cook time for 12 hours. If your oven clock
is set as a 24-hour clock, you can delay the cook time
for 24 hours.

Use the automatic timer when cooking cured or frozen
meats and most fruits and vegetables. Foods that can
easily spoil, such as milk, eggs, sh, meat or poultry,
should be chilled in the refrigerator. Even when chilled,
they should not stand in the oven for more than 1
hour before cooking begins, and should be removed
promptly when cooking is completed.
Eating spoiled food can result in sickness from food
poisoning.
